Wyswietlacz graficzny cz/b 400x160

Witam wszystkich.

Jakoś nie mogę z poniższej noty katalogowej wyczytać, na jakim jest oparty kontrolerze. A może bez kontrolera i trzeba go cały czas odświeżać (albo chociaż ma pamięć RAM obrazu)?

Tu wrzuciłem PDFy:

formatting link
Ten wyświetlacz jest teraz na Allegro w niezłej cenie jak na takie spore bydlę.

Reply to
Adam Dybkowski
Loading thread data ...

Adam Dybkowski pisze:

Nie ma sterownika, tylko same drivery kolumn/wierszy, więc trzeba stale go odświeżać. Na elektrodzie są opisane czyjeś (udane) boje z tym wyświetlaczem na sterowniku SED.

formatting link

Reply to
Zbych

Użytkownik Adam Dybkowski napisał:

Eeee... ze sposobu sterowania wygląda mi na to, że niestety trza go "refreszować" ;-) "Pamięci" to ma na jeden wiersz. Ale podczepić go pod jakiegoś ARM-a z wystarczającą ilością RAM-u będzie można.

Pozdrawiam Grzegorz

Reply to
Grzegorz Kurczyk

Zbych pisze:

Dzięki, jeszcze nie kupiłem więc dam spokój.

Potrzebuję czegoś cz/b i w miarę dużego (choć 128x64 wystarczy) coby mało ciągnęło prądu gdy nie ma podświetlenia. No i w ramach oszczędności prądu doczepiony AVR też mógł pospać. Pewnie zakończę poszukiwania na starym dobrym JM12864 ze sterownikami KS107/KS108.

Reply to
Adam Dybkowski

Adam Dybkowski pisze:

Jesli chcesz na nim wyswietlac grafike to AVR wymieka z braku pamieci, ale widzialem projekt, gdzie gosc sterowal podobnym wyswietlaczem (320*240) z AVRa, ktory mial generator znakow, czyli zrobil z tego duzy wyswietlacz tekstowy.

Reply to
T.M.F.

Jeśli serio 128x64 wystarczy, to może spróbuj:

formatting link
mam nic wspólnego ze sprzedawcą!!!!)

Sam jakiś czas temu taki kupiłem jako najlepszy wybór jeśli idzie o LCDki graficzne, które małą prądu chcą ;)... niestety, nie miałem czasu się nim pobawi i nie powiem ile bierze w praktyce :(... Jakby bardzo Tobie na tym zależało, a mógłbyś poczekac tak z tydzien..dwa, to mogę SPROBOWAC go do czegoś podpiąc, uruchomic i zmierzyc ile prądu zjada w czasie normalnej pracy i jak wygląda bez podswietlenia... W kazdym badz razie w swoim czasie to byl najlepszy wybor, choc faktem jest, ze ja dopuszczalem mniejsze LCDki ;)...

Pozdrawiam Konop

Reply to
Konop

T.M.F. pisze:

Alternatywnie zamiast ATmegi 128 myślę też o AT91SAM7S256, kosztuje nawet taniej niż ATmega 2561 a możliwości nieporównywalnie większe (w tym 64KB RAMu). Tyle że w uśpieniu sporo może pociągnąć prądu wg PDFa.

Wyświetlanie na LCD cz/b 128x64 nie byłoby natomiast dla ATmegi żadnym specjalnym wyzwaniem - cała pamięć obrazu ma wszak tylko 1 KB.

BTW: W pracy oprogramowywałem kolorowy TFT 176x220 a to już całkiem inna para kaloszy. Przy 3 bajtach na piksel zjada 113 KB RAMu. No ale sterował nim akurat ARM9 z doczepionym SDRAM'em więc o pamięć nie musiałem specjalnie walczyć. Od pewnego momentu developmentu główna zabawa polegała na dopracowywaniu elementów interfejsu użytkownika, dekompresji obrazków itp. Z ogromniastych gotowych bibliotek w stylu QT nie korzystałem bo cały UI miał chodzić szybko i sprawnie - dlatego całe rysowanie powstało od podstaw (od rysowania pojedynczych pikseli i bitmap aż po renderowanie fontów i obiekty wysokopoziomowe - menu, przyciski itd).

Reply to
Adam Dybkowski

Sprobuj: RS Stock No. 532-7114 Manufacturer Displaytech Manufacturers Part No. 64128COG-FA-BC

Prosta obsluga, pradu niewiele bierze. Jak chcesz, to tez sa troche wieksze Displaytech. Pamiec obrazu w srodku.

Reply to
Jerry1111

Jerry1111 pisze:

16 funciaków to już sporo. Na Allegro klony JM12864 są po ok. 40 zł. Rozdzielczość ta sama.
Reply to
Adam Dybkowski

Użytkownik Adam Dybkowski napisał:

W przypadku AT91SAM7S256 można by dorzucić 4-ro bitowy rejestr szeregowo/równoległy i pogonić go z SSC lub SPI przez DMA. Obciążenie procesora w takim przypadku będzie praktycznie żadne.

Pozdrawiam Grzegorz

Reply to
Grzegorz Kurczyk

Brzmi ciekawie. Akurat siedze nad czyms podobnym - w moim repo SVN jest to co do tej pory splodzilem. Robie na LCD z Siemensa S65, takie male GUI nasladujace okienka. Wiele rzeczy juz fajnie dziala, jest w C++ i mysle, ze bedzie sie z tego wygodnie korzystac. Ale fajnie by bylo rzucic okiem na to co napisales.

Reply to
T.M.F.

T.M.F. pisze:

[...]

To komercja w 100% i nie mogę się pochwalić kodem źródłowym, niestety.

Reply to
Adam Dybkowski

Grzegorz Kurczyk pisze:

Pisałem o tym, że SAM7 nawet gdy śpi to i tak ciągnie sporo prądu w porównaniu z ATmegą. Gdyby jeszcze musiał w kółko odświeżać LCD (a nie wyrobi z tym na 32kHz) to już całkiem masakra. Wolę LCD z kontrolerem. Zawartość wyświetlacza będzie się zmieniać może co minutę więc CPU głównie będzie spać. Obudzi się z zewn. RTC (który nota bene ciągnie typowo 1 uA).

Reply to
Adam Dybkowski

6 nie 16, wiec wychodzi to samo.

Ale to bedzie 2xKS0108 czy podobnie - cholerstwo sie wiesza jak sasiad suszarke uzywa, albo jak mu zdjecie robisz z flashem ;-) A te co ja pisze - COG, zadnej durnej ramki metalowej do zbierania zaklocen. I mozna albo rownolegle albo po SPI gonic (SPI nie sprawdzalem, mam i tak duzo wolnych nog w prockach).

Reply to
Jerry1111

Lepiej LCD z SPI albo LCD z AVR robiacym za SPI ;)

Mam podobny problem - goły 128x64 i sterownik zrobie na SAM7S32 - wychodzi 3x taniej niż gotowy wyswietlacz z SPI w tej rozdzielczości (mam na mysli "jednostkowe" przypadki, nie serie). Ale u mnie argument o braku zasilania odpada.

PS. Czy w ogóle argument o poborze prądu przez SAM7 ma racje bytu w obliczu prądu wywyanego przez podświetlenie? No chyba że go nie masz.

Reply to
Sebastian Biały

Jerry1111 pisze:

Ciekawe rzeczy piszesz. Robiliśmy testy w firmie i okazało się, że wyświetlacze z tymi kontrolerami są najodporniejsze w segmencie low-cost (wypadały też lepiej od hd44780).

Reply to
Zbych

Szklane Displaytecha dzialaja mi lepiej - duzo mniej problemow z nimi. Z kolei LCDki na KS0108 to zalezy jakiego producenta. Ampire w miare znosnie, siakies dziwne lowcosty czy noname to tragedia. Starczy na PCB popatrzec: w Ampire widac przemyslane prowadzenie mas i dbalosc o podobne szczegoly; w innych lowcostach masy prowadzone strasznie.

Jesli masz inne wyniki - _BARDZO_ bylbym ciekawy.

Reply to
Jerry1111

Znaczy wychodzi 10PLN? Bo 30PLN kosztuje ten co ja 'lobbuje' - a on moze takze jako szeregowy pracowac.

Ten co ja podalem nie ma podswietlenia i powiem Ci, ze jest naprawde kontrastowy - zupelnie inna liga niz klasyczne 2x8 itp.

Reply to
Jerry1111

Jerry1111 pisze:

Inne o tyle, że wszystkie wyświetlacze z KS0108, które badaliśmy bez problemów przechodziły testy ESD (ampire, winstar i jeszcze jakiś inny chińczyk). Zdecydowanie gorsze były wyświetlacze z T6963. Z KS0108 _czasami_ przekłamał się bajt przy transmisji, ale przy następnym odświeżeniu było ok. Żadnych poważniejszych zawieszeń. Wyświetlacze te _znacznie_ rzadziej miały przekłamania niż hd44780 w tym samym urządzeniu.

Reply to
Zbych

Pomyłka, chodzilo oczywiscie o 256x128.

Nie mogę tego twojego trafić w pl. Jest ktoś kto go sprzedaje w detalu? W zasadzie sam szukam czegoś rozsadnego 256x128 z touchscreenem, na razie trafiłem tylko na to:

formatting link
ale ta rozdzielczosc mnie troche denerwuje.

Jak z widocznością "na hali" gdzie panuje półmrok? miałem w ręku niedawono sterownik z wyświetlaczem około 128x64 bez podświetlenia i po zamnowaniu w miejscu docelowym trzeba było chodzić do niego z latarką ;) Nastepnym razem dobrze się zastanowie zanim kupie bez ;)

Reply to
Sebastian Biały

ElectronDepot website is not affiliated with any of the manufacturers or service providers discussed here. All logos and trade names are the property of their respective owners.